Values are provided as per-lane tuples: , [] Parse DT u32 properties with explicit range checks by using of_property_count_u32_elems()/of_property_read_u32_array(). When adaptive TX Equalization is used, these static settings are not final: - If valid settings are retrieved from qTxEQGnSettings/wTxEQGnSettingsExt, those retrieved settings override static DT settings. - If retrieval is not available/valid, TX EQTR runs and trained settings override static DT settings. So static DT settings are a fallback and are intended for cases where adaptive TX Equalization is not enabled/used. Adaptive TX Equalization remains the primary path when enabled. No behavior changes for platforms that do not provide these properties.
